What does Redd mean and where does it come from?
Redd is an English surname that has transitioned into a first name. It is often associated with the color red and symbolizes passion and strength. The name has gained popularity, especially in the United States, as parents look for distinctive names. Notably, Redd Foxx was a famous American comedian

The story of Redd
Redd is a relatively modern name, first appearing in US records in 2006. With 76 total births recorded, Redd remains relatively uncommon. The name has grown more popular over time, rising from #10580 in 2010 to #7196 in 2023.
